3a7247176c arm-bsp/u-boot: fvp-baser-aemv8r64 cache_state_modelled fixes
Running the FVP_Base_AEMv8R model with the cache_state_modelled
parameter enabled exposed some defects in the U-Boot BSP patches for the
fvp-baser-aemv8r64:
 * The MPU memory attributes are inconsistent with the existing MMU
   attributes, causing a model hang when sending packets using
   virtio-net in U-Boot.
 * The instruction cache was left disabled after booting an EFI payload
   at S-EL1, causing some EFI apps (e.g. Grub) to hang when attempting
   to use dynamically loaded modules.

The cache_state_modelled FVP parameter is enabled by default in the
model (for simulation accuracy) but is disabled by default in the
machine conf (for simulation speed).

Add two additional machine-specific U-Boot patches to fix the above
issues.

03f5819187 optee: Pass HOST_CC_ARCH for locating compiler runtime
This option is used to find the right path and file name of the C
runtime e.g. libgcc or compiler-rt, when using clang it needs to know if
compiler is using hard-float or not, since the compiler-rt file names
are different for these two ABIs libclang_rt.builtins-arm.a or libclang_rt.builtins-armhf.a
The option is computed in HOST_CC_ARCH for OE, this fixes build with
clang+llvm-runtime
